Understanding the Aviator Game

The Aviator game is a unique gambling experience that combines elements of chance with strategic decision-making. Players place bets on a virtual plane that takes off and ascends in value until it crashes. The goal is to cash out before the plane crashes, which creates a thrilling gameplay loop. The Mechanics Behind the Hack

Those who promote password aviator predictor hacks often use algorithms or software that claim to analyze previous game outcomes and predict future ones. However, the reality is that most online gambling games, including Aviator, use random number generators (RNGs) that ensure fairness and unpredictability. Thus, any claims of being able to predict outcomes are largely unfounded and unreliable.

Risks Associated with Using Hacks

Engaging with password aviator predictor hacks can lead to significant risks. First and foremost, many of these hacks require users to share personal information, including passwords and financial details, which can lead to identity theft. Additionally, using hacks can result in account bans or legal repercussions, as most gambling platforms have strict policies against cheating.
